Choosing a Single Push Chair

A pushchair is a fantastic option for parents with small children. It allows babies to explore their surroundings and is comfortable for them. It also helps keep children safe while traveling.

Single to double pushchairs provide a great deal of flexibility and are usually easy to manoeuvre. Most of these pushchairs are tandem, but Bugaboo has resisted this trend with its innovative side by side double and single designs.

Convertible pushchairs can be used for a single or double. They typically require adaptors that can be used to convert from single to twin and can be costly, but they offer great flexibility for families who are expecting a second child that is close to the same age.

Selecting the right pushchair for your two children might seem overwhelming however, there is a range of different options to meet your needs. If you want your children to be able to be social when they are on the move, a tandem pushchair can be a great choice. These kinds of pushchairs typically are larger than single-seaters and can be a bit difficult to maneuver through tight spaces or on public transport, however they're ideal for parents who would like their children to be close to each other.

Many single-to-double buggies can be converted to double buggies. They start out as a single buggy, and later add an additional seat or carrycot later. This is a good choice in the event that you are expecting another child in the near future.

Some twin prams, such as the Roma Gemini, are designed to be used from birth with both a newborn as well as an infant by simply securing a newborn cocoon (PS59 each) to either side of the frame to create a lie-flat space for your little children. The clever frame can be expanded widthways to accommodate the extra seat and can be used as a double or mono pushchair, based on the needs of your.

The fabrics on pushchairs vary from one manufacturer to the next, so it is best to verify the directions for washing. In most cases it's fine to wash the seat by machine however, if not, spot cleaning with a damp cloth and gentle soap should be sufficient. Avoid using solvents or abrasive cleaners as they can cause damage to the material and cause shrinkage. Attach the seat back to the frame after drying and clean the metal or plastic components. If the wheels can be removed, spraying them with silicone lubricant regularly keeps them looking fresh.
